Resort Details

OnSite Dining
  • Various Bars

    NEST Enjoy a refreshing organic beverage during the day and come back at night for an alluring cocktail to end the day the right way.

    GINGER This bar is the epicenter of the social scene, where guests enjoy delicious cocktails al fresco.

    MAMA & JUANA An iconic pool bar centered around the intriguing mixes of rum and sugar.

    NUBE Offering a fresh and artistic take on cocktails and libations for guests to enjoy a welcoming experience .

  • Various Restaurants

    ORIGEN International buffet inspired by the gourmet markets around the world.

    SAL A modern steakhouse offering great selections for everyone’s palate.

    TORI Asian cuisine, complete with sushi bar, teppanyaki and robatayaki table for a full sensorial dining experience.

    MANGÚ BY LEANDRO DIAZ Dominican culinary experience by the renowned Dominican chef, Leandro Diaz.

    CANNOPI The perfect place for a family get-together to enjoy fresh grilled items and kid-friendly foods, right by the waterpark.

    LEMON FISH Upscale signature ceviches, tiraditos, pokes and tartars, paired with specialty wines and cocktails.

    AGUAMARINA One of the most exclusive beach clubs in the Caribbean. Offering a seasonal menu for lunch and dinner.

    KICKS Sports bar featuring multi-sport events, offering all the essentials, traditional bites, draft beers and games.

    AMOR DE MAR A contemporary and informal dining experience reserved exclusively for Circle members.

    Large suites, fun waterpark, fine service

    We stayed here for 4 nights over Christmas and generally had a very pleasant experience. We went as a family with my two kids (3 and 5.5). We stayed at the Family Concierge swim-up master suite and loved our room. It was very spacious and we could easily fit both kids in the living space (with my 3yo being on a rollaway cot that they provided). The swim-up aspect was nice when we wanted a break from the beach and waterpark but still wanted to be in the water. We did have a couple of issues when we first checked in but our concierge fixed them very quickly. The first was that the outdoor jacuzzi was not draining, the second was that the rollaway cot we requested wasn't in our room. But like I said, our concierge took care of it immediately and even checked the next day to see if the jacuzzi was working. I was a little apprehensive about the beach being a shuttle ride away, but really didn't need to. The shuttle was very frequent and was a very quick ride. Honestly, the shuttle was probably better for us as minimal walking was required. Availability of beach chairs was never an issue and some families got beach toys as their Concierge gift (our was a ping pong set) and they were very happy to share with our kids. The beach was full of seaweed which we expected, but it was not cleaned at all which some reviews had mentioned. It wasn't a huge deal but my kids didn't want to walk in the sand close to the water or go into the ocean. The sandy area where the beach chairs were had no seaweed. We loved the waterpark! It's best suited for younger kids (<10yo) and my kids had a blast. The snack shack was great for a break but the food did take a while. Generally speaking, speed and service was hit or miss. We had to aggressively flag down waiters to get service at the beach and the buffet for coffee, and some servers/bartenders seemed that they'd rather not be there. The quality of food was decent, not the best but not the worst either. The cocktails were all quite delicious though. We went with the Concierge based on reviews saying that restaurant reservations were impossible without it. I can't say that it was great with the Concierge either. It seemed like we couldn't make a reservation until the day off? Our concierge was able to get us a reservation every night at the time we wanted, but we went to one restaurant 2 times for dinner (out of 4 nights) when we would have preferred to try something different. I don't know what the hierarchy of reservations were but it did not seem like we had any choice we wanted. The opening times of the restaurants were also a little later than we'd prefer. Lunch is not available *anywhere* until 12:30pm, which was tricky when my kids were hungry by 11am. I learned to stuff some rolls from the breakfast buffet to tide them over. There were a number of activities organized and they definitely made Christmas feel festive. We also had access to the FunRepublic which is part of a different resort, they had an indoor playground, mini golf, rope course, etc. We didn't drop our kids off at the kids club but I saw the staff leading groups of kids around for various activities, including going to the waterpark. All in all, we had a great time!

    Terrible Service and Value

    This was my 3rd time at this Paradisus location (first two were at The Reserve - now called Zel, and this time at Grand Cana, previously called the Grand Reserve). We paid a large premium for a swim-up room. The Good - room was good, the patio was great with access to a long common pool great for swimming lengths. The common areas were very clean, grounds were beautiful and well kept. The Bad - the resort is not a well-run operation. I noticed a significant deterioration in service, food quality from the last 2 times. The App to order room service did not work, the front desk knew about this and suggested I call from the room. The room phone did not work - I complained 3 times about it to the front desk concierges - took 4 days to fix it. The resort ran out of beach towels daily. Since the room was a swim-up you would think they would provide beach towels. Nope - just the first day - never got any more even though requested multiple times. Buffet was just Ok, not a premium level. Common to see lack of replenishment of food items even though never that busy. Individual restaurants all featured additional costs for "premium" menu items - not cool when you are paying $1500 USD per day for 3 people in 1 room to stay there for the "all-inclusive package". Beach service was intermittent, ran out of many drinks - no Aperol Coke Zero etc. The beach lounges area was very dirty by the end of the day - lack of cleaning of used cups,, food items etc. One evening a group of young kids playing soccer inside the main lounge areas outside the buffet. I got hot with a ball. No staff in sight in the evening to stop this. Complaints to staff not addressed - lots pf passing the buck . Not worth the money. And some unintentional comedy - i got a customer service email after i checked out from addressed from the "Manager" of the hotel. I looked her up on LinkedIn. She left the company in May. Does the Melia head office in Spain really know whats going on here?
